In Java, the standard is to define the method toString() to return a string representation of a class. Other than overloading operator<<, is there any such standard in C++? I know there are the std::to_string() methods to get a string representation of a number. Does the C++ standard speak of defining the method to_string() to serve similar purpose for a class, or is there a common practice followed by C++ programmers?
